America's first permanent English colony was found in Virginia, named Jamestown. English settlers moved to get rich, although in the first year half of the colonists died.
-
By this time, only 65 colonists remained after a grusome winter.
-
The headright system was a way to attract more settlers to Jamestown. They did this by offering 50 acres of land to each person a settler paid to bring over.
-
In 1619, the first shipment of African slaves arrived in Virginia.
-
There has been a new founded colony, Plymouth, Massachusetts.
-
At this point, Virginia was producing 200,000 lbs of tobacco yearly.
-
Maryland was founded and belonged to Cecilius Calvert.
-
By 1680, over 30 million pounds of tobacco was being produced in virginia yearly.
